Bug#491906: openoffice.org-emailmerge: please improve package description



Package: openoffice.org-emailmerge
Version: 1:2.4.1-6
Severity: wishlist

Hi!

Citing your package description:
====
 This package contains a component which allows OpenOffice.org to "mail merge"
 to E-Mail.
====

Could you please improve the package description?  Reading it I have no
idea, what the package is doing and why I should install it.  Maybe you
should elaborate, what "mail merge" is?


Yours sincerely and many thanks for your work,
  Alexander
